Teams
A team is how more than one person uses the same vploq. Everyone in a team can connect through the devices shared with it, each with their own account and their own app, and without you handing out any credentials.
There are two roles. The owner manages the team; everyone else is a member (shown as Guest in some places). There is no separate admin tier.
Inviting someone
Invite by email address. They receive a message with a link.
They do not need an account first. The link walks them through creating one, and a brand-new user signs up and joins in a single step. What the invitation link carries about how their address is handled is set out in the privacy policy it links to, because at that point they have no account and have agreed to nothing.
Invitations expire after 24 hours. If one lapses before it is accepted, send another.
Seats
A team plan includes a set number of seats. Each person takes one seat, the owner included, no matter how many devices they connect with.
When every seat is taken, the invite field is disabled and the app tells you: your team has no seats left. Free up a seat or upgrade your plan to invite more people. Removing a member frees their seat.
The member lifecycle
Removing someone is not all-or-nothing. You can pause access and keep the person on the team, or remove them outright.
- Stop Access pauses a member for 30 days but keeps them on the team; you can Restore Access within that window.
- Revoke & Delete removes them immediately, and this cannot be undone.
Either way, the next time that person tries to connect through one of the team's devices, the app tells them their access has been revoked. After the 30-day window a paused member can only be Permanently Removed.
Ownership
Every team has one owner. Make owner hands the team to another active member: you stay in the team as an ordinary member, and they gain the owner's powers. Only the new owner can hand it back.
This is also how you unblock deleting your account while you still own a team. An account cannot be deleted while it owns a team with other people in it, so transfer it first, or remove the others. See your data.
Leaving
Any member other than the owner can leave a team at any time. Leaving stops your access to that team's devices; it does nothing to devices you own yourself. The owner cannot leave, and has to transfer ownership first.
Switching teams
If you belong to more than one team, or have your own device as well as a shared one, switch between them from the device picker, the same place you choose which vploq to connect to. Each entry shows your role and the number of members, so it is clear whether you are the owner or a guest.
